Preheat your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C) and gr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an, or line it with parchment paper.
In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t until evenly combined.
In a separate medium bowl, whisk together the heavy cream, vegetable oil, eggs, and vanilla extract until smooth.
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and gently stir until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
Fold in the diced strawberries and optional blueberries, ensuring they are evenly distributed throughout the batter.
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top with a spatula.
Bake in the preheated oven for 55 to 60 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ely.
Once the bread has cooled, dust the top with powdered sugar before slicing and serving. Enjoy!
